Quote from the main page of the client website
www.kaillera.com said:Kaillera enables emulators to play on the Internet.
With Kaillera you can enjoy playing video games with others from all over the world.
it consists of a client and a server. The client is usually embedded into your favorite emulator and the server is a stand-alone application that needs to be run on a machine directly wired to the Internet.
